首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何实现自定义或颤动负载指示器

自定义或振动负载指示器是一种用于监控和显示系统负载情况的工具。它可以帮助开发人员和系统管理员实时了解系统的负载情况,以便及时采取措施来优化系统性能和资源利用率。

要实现自定义或振动负载指示器,可以按照以下步骤进行:

  1. 确定指示器类型:首先需要确定要使用的负载指示器的类型。常见的负载指示器包括图形指示器、数字指示器和声音指示器等。根据实际需求选择合适的指示器类型。
  2. 收集系统负载数据:为了实现负载指示器,需要收集系统的负载数据。可以通过系统性能监控工具、API接口或自定义脚本来获取系统的负载数据。常见的负载数据包括CPU使用率、内存使用率、网络流量、磁盘IO等。
  3. 设计指示器界面:根据选择的指示器类型,设计一个直观明了的指示器界面。可以使用图形库、UI框架或自定义绘图工具来实现指示器界面的设计。
  4. 实时更新指示器数据:将收集到的系统负载数据实时更新到指示器界面上。可以使用定时任务、事件驱动或回调函数等方式来实现数据的实时更新。
  5. 设置负载阈值:根据系统的性能要求,设置合适的负载阈值。当系统负载超过设定的阈值时,指示器可以发出警告或报警,提醒开发人员或系统管理员采取相应的措施。
  6. 优化系统性能:根据负载指示器的反馈信息,对系统进行性能优化。可以通过调整系统配置、优化代码、增加硬件资源等方式来提升系统性能。

腾讯云提供了一系列与负载指示器相关的产品和服务,例如:

  • 云监控(https://cloud.tencent.com/product/monitoring):提供全面的系统监控和告警功能,可以监控系统的负载情况,并通过短信、邮件等方式发送告警通知。
  • 云服务器(https://cloud.tencent.com/product/cvm):提供弹性计算能力,可以根据负载情况自动调整服务器资源,实现负载均衡和高可用性。
  • 云数据库(https://cloud.tencent.com/product/cdb):提供高性能、可扩展的数据库服务,可以根据负载情况自动调整数据库资源,提升系统的响应速度和并发能力。
  • 云存储(https://cloud.tencent.com/product/cos):提供安全可靠的对象存储服务,可以存储和管理系统的负载数据,支持实时读写和扩展。

通过以上腾讯云的产品和服务,可以帮助用户实现自定义或振动负载指示器,并提供全面的解决方案来优化系统性能和资源利用率。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

负载均衡以及Nginx如何实现负载均衡

什么是负载均衡 负载均衡是指在一组后端服务器(也称为服务器群服务器池)之间有效地分配传入网络流量。...现代高流量网站必须以快速可靠的方式处理来自用户客户端的数十万并发请求,并返回正确的文本、图像、视频应用程序数据。为了经济高效地扩展以满足这些高容量,现代计算最佳实践通常需要添加更多服务器。...,负载均衡器会将流量重定向到其余的在线服务器。...Nginx 如何实现负载均衡 Nginx 是什么 Nginx 是一个基于 C 实现的高性能 Web 服务器,可以通过系列算法解决负载均衡问题。...实际应用中,我们可以利用 ip_hash,将一部分 IP 下的请求转发到运行新版本服务的服务器,另一部分转发到旧版本服务器上,实现灰度发布。

4K11

如何使用Nginx实现HTTP负载均衡

以下是用于配置nginx负载平衡的简单示例文件。...主要功能是: 用户访问http://www.linuxidc.com并将其负载均衡到四台服务器:192.168.5.2:80、92.168.1.3:80、192.168.5.4:80、192.168.1.5...:80 用户访问http://m.linuxidc.com并将其负载均衡到192.168.5.7服务器的端口8080、8081和8082。...HTTP负载平衡模块(HTTP上游),解释了一些字段: server:指定后端服务器的名称和一些参数。 您可以使用域名,IP,端口Unix套接字。 如果指定为域名,则首先解析为IP。...该地址可以采用主机名IP加端口号的形式。 proxy_set_header:此伪指令允许您将字段重新定义添加到发送到代理服务器的请求标头中。 该值可以是文本,变量它们的组合。

55330

如何使用Nginx实现Impala负载均衡

1.文档编写目的 ---- 在使用Impala JDBC连接Impala服务时,默认是不带负载均衡的,但一个Impala Daemon很可能会产生单点的问题,这里我们就需要考虑Impala Daemon...的负载均衡,官方推荐并支持的负载均衡为HAProxy,参考: https://www.cloudera.com/documentation/enterprise/latest/topics/impala_proxy.html...所以Fayson在这篇文章就介绍一下如何使用Nginx实现Impala服务的负载均衡。...内容概述 1.Nginx安装及启停 2.配置Impala负载均衡策略 3.Impala shell及JDBC测试 4.常见问题 测试环境 1.CM和CDH版本为5.13.0 2.采用root用户操作 3...3.配置Impala负载均衡策略 ---- 1.修改/usr/local/nginx/conf/nginx.conf文件,在文件末尾增加如下配置 stream{ log_format basic '

2.2K80

Nginx总结(六)如何配置实现负载均衡

前面讲了如何配置Nginx虚拟主机也介绍了如何配置Nginx和Tomcat实现反向代理,大家可以去这里看看nginx系列文章:https://www.cnblogs.com/zhangweizhong/...category/1529997.html 今天要说的是如何配置nginx和tomcat实现反向代理。...什么是负载均衡 负载均衡(Load Balance)是建立在现有网络结构之上,它提供了一种廉价有效透明的方法扩展网络设备和服务器的带宽、增加吞吐量、加强网络数据处理能力、提高网络的灵活性和可用性。...Nginx实现负载均衡 i. 需求 nginx作为负载均衡服务器,用户请求先到达nginx,再由nginx根据负载配置将请求转发至 tomcat服务器。...weight :默认为1.weight越大,负载的权重就越大。

49510

Spring Cloud Alibaba - 06 RestTemplate 实现自定义负载均衡算法

文章目录 负载均衡分类 分析 工程 调用 测试 源码 负载均衡分类 服务端负载均衡 ,比如我们常见的ng 客户端负载均衡 ,比如微服务体系中的ribbon spring cloud ribbon是...基于NetFilix ribbon 实现的一套客户端的负载均衡工具,Ribbon客户端组件提供一系列的完善的配置,如超时,重试等。...Ribbon也支持自定义负载均衡算法 分析 我们前面的工程都是通过DiscoveryClient组件来去Nacos服务端拉取指定名称的微服务列表,然后通过RestTemplate执行远程调用 如果服务存在多个的话...那如何让RestTemplate 自身也具备这种功能呢?...= null) { response.close(); } } } /** * 方法实现说明:把微服务名称

58610

SpringCloud:spring-cloud-loadbalancer自定义负载均衡策略实现

使用eureka-client中的loadbalancer,使用自定义负载均衡不使用IRule接口,所以就遇到了很多问题,但这里也会复盘一下传统的实现!...如果您使用@ComponentScan(@SpringBootApplication),则需要采取措施避免将其包括在内(例如,可以将其放在单独的,不重叠的程序包中,指定要在@ComponentScan...至此,使用IRule接口自定义负载均衡策略介绍完毕!...这也没办法,只能继续学习新事物 二、使用LoadBalancer实现 负载均衡 Spring Cloud LoadBalancer ,目前最新版的springboot是2.6.7,对应的springcloud...同样,我们也写一个配置类实现 4.自定义负载均衡算法 可以看到上图中还有一个文件: MyLoadBalancerRule.java 这个文件的内容就是我们自定义的策略,同样,我们先修改konanRule.java

86610

车床震颤的原因及排除

这些增加的切削力会导致切削过程中出现颤动。 检查您的刀具并在必要时更换它。 随着时间的推移,刀具出现磨损是正常现象。在稳定的加工过程中,刀具磨损是可以预测的。...刀片负载太轻 当切削速度(表面英寸每分钟米每分钟)太高进给率(每转进给)太低时,切削可能会变得不稳定并开始共振,从而留下颤动的表面光洁度。 降低切削速度提高进给量以稳定切削。...如果卡爪太靠近行程顶部,则在卡爪中装载和卸载工件将会遇到困难,如果卡爪太靠近行程底部,则将无法实现完整的夹紧力。 使用 0.001" (0.03 mm) 塞尺检查工件和卡盘爪之间的间隙。...肮脏的表面、切屑毛刺可能会使工件在切割过程中移动。 对工件支撑不足 如果工件没有得到适当的支撑,它将开始振动并在切口中引入颤动。...将指示器放在 60 度点上,然后轻轻旋转中心点来检查跳动。TIR 应符合制造商的规格。 紧紧抓住该点并向一个方向旋转,检查轴承磨损情况。主轴应能自由转动,如果感觉到迟滞粗糙,则表明轴承磨损。

82310

【Apache ShenYu源码】如何实现负载均衡模块设计

一、前瞻 今天我们尝试不同的代码阅读方式,按模块来去阅读源码,看看效果如何。 本次阅读锁定在shenyu-loadbalancer,根据模块名可以了解这个模块主要作用就是负载均衡。...我们可以根据这个模块的组织机构,来思考本次的阅读线索: 整个模块为ShenYu提供了什么功能 我们很好奇,负载均衡的cache缓存有什么作用 spi的作用是什么 二、探索 那开始我们今天的模块阅读。...我们可以看下这个接口类的类图,看下调用的最终实现者是什么对象。 类图很清晰地告诉我们,最终实现者共有6个子类对象,也就是说每个子类对象都是不同的负载均衡算法实现。...大家有没看到类图最上面的底层接口SPI,和模块里的spi文件夹是相对应的,spi的作用就是存储各种负载均衡算法的实现。那我们就解决了我们的阅读线索3。...,负载均衡地返回其中一个对象。

13086

如何利用负载均衡器实现终极自由

这种选择的需求也延伸到负载均衡器,负载均衡器是不可或缺的基础设施组件,能够实现快速、可靠和安全的应用程序交付。 负载均衡软件处理各种功能,并与许多其他组件交互。...虽然许多解决方案都是黑盒子,很少提供有关它们如何构建运行的提示,但基于反馈构建的透明且可定制的解决方案将最适合用户。这种方法对用户需求更具响应性,并得到同行评审的支持。...其次,流行的产品通常会拥有一个庞大而活跃的社区,可以帮助回答问题,提供关于利基实现的指南,并构建与其他工具和平台的集成。 广泛的技术支持 为了最大限度地提高自由度,负载均衡平台必须具有最大的灵活性。...您需要支持任何云提供商、VM 容器,本地部署,而不会造成技术妥协。这将使您的技术堆栈未来可期,从而实现更无缝的现代化,而不会造成不必要的摩擦费用。...实现终极自由 为了在 Web 应用程序和 API 传递中实现自由,您应该寻求创建、组装、许可(通过开源)和/购买满足我们在此概述的要求的负载均衡平台。

11310

nginx+nginx-upsync-module实现动态负载自定义验证

一、说明 nginx一般直接在配置文件里配置upstream即可实现负载均衡,但有些特定的环境下此种方式就显得有些局限性。...理论上说任何第三方配置中心都可以实现该功能,但需要对应的nginx模块。本文采用nginx-upsync-module,主要支持consul、etcd,本文以consul为例。...一旦从consul拉取到数据这个配置就无用了 server 127.0.0.1:11111; #### 连接consul server,获取动态upstreams,配置负载均衡信息...:http://nginxhost:port/stub-status 2、当前负载节点列表:http://nginxhost:port/upstream_show 3、测试...4、consul增加节点(也可直接在UI上添加):http://consulhost:port/v1/kv/upstreams/consultest/192.168.1.22:8080 四、自定义检测机制

1.2K10

自定义注解实现权限管理框架其它功能扩充

在进行springMVC进行J2EE项目开发时,spring及第三方的如Shiro等为我们快速实现某个功能提供了注解标签,配置和使用都及其简单 但在某些情况下,需要根据项目需要,自定义某些功能时就会用到今天讲到的自定义标签...net.zicp.xiaochangwei.web.interceptors.SelfPermissionInterceptor"/> 第三步:实现对应的...xml中配置,当其扫描路径下的方法被执行时,检查其上有个没有定义的注解,如果没有放行,如果有就根据逻辑判断确定返回true或者false true表示验证成功 false表示验证失败 同理,我们还可以自定义...jsp标签在页面上使用,如有权限才显示相应的东西,前后端必须一同控制才行,如果只前端判断后端不处理会被绕过,而只后台判断前端不处理又不友好 直接贴代码了 1.自定义标签的实现类,很简单,继承TagSupport...j2ee http://java.sun.com/xml/ns/j2ee/web-jsptaglibrary_2_0.xsd" version="2.0"> 权限自定义标签库

69030

原 python 监控系统负载 cpu 内存 并实现发送邮件杀死爬虫脚本

背景: 远程服务器上, 部署的爬虫, 经常会因为负载 cpu 内存的过高而导致本地ssh无法连接 废话就不多说, 直接上代码, 主要解释在代码里 主要使用的psutil 模块 ###### 大神请略过....Modified by: Mehaei # @Last Modified time: 2019-08-30 17:00:04 import os import sys # 解决不同路径启动脚本, 自定义模块无法导入问题...Test" # unit: s 检查时间间隔 每10分钟检查一次 _CHECK_TIME_INTERVAL = 60 * 10 # 内存标准值 _MEMORY_NORMAL = 90 # 负载总值...Normal" # 需要监控的服务 MONITOR_LIST = [CPU, MEMORY, SYS_LOAD] # inform or kill # 如果是inform 则会发送邮件, kill 杀死爬虫进程...disk_usage_rate = psutil.disk_usage(path) return disk_usage_rate.percent # 负载监控

25720
领券